Advisory Services Network LLC Has $1.12 Million Stock Position in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d. (NYSE:NCLH)

Norwegian Cruise Line logo with Consumer Discretionary background

Advisory Services Network LLC increased its holdings in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d. (NYSE:NCLH - Free Report) by 411.6%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 43,579 shares of the company's stock after buying an additional 35,060 shares during the quarter. Advisory Services Network LLC's holdings in Norwegian Cruise Line were worth $1,121,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Norwegian Cruise Line Profile

(Free Report)

Norwegian Cruise Line Holdings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, operates as a cruise company in North America, Europe, the Asia-Pacific, and internationally. The company operates through the Norwegian Cruise Line, Oceania Cruises, and Regent Seven Seas Cruises brands. It offers itineraries ranging from three days to a 180-days calling on various ports, including Scandinavia, Northern Europe, the Mediterranean, the Greek Isles, Alaska, Canada and New England, Hawaii, Asia, Tahiti and the South Pacific, Australia and New Zealand, Africa, India, South America, the Panama Canal, and the Caribbean.
